Turn the letters into numbers

Computers only do arithmetic, so every letter gets a number first. In this model a is 3 and bis 4. Nothing clever is happening yet — it’s just a code, like A=1, B=2.

02

Give each letter a scorecard

One number can’t say much about a letter, so each one gets 32of them. Here’s the strange part: nobody chose what those 32 numbers mean. The model made them up while it was learning, and they only have to be useful to it. Blue is a positive number, orange is negative.

03

Look back at what came before

To guess what’s next, it re-reads everything so far and decides which letters matter most right now. The brighter a letter glows, the more it’s paying attention to that one. It can only look backwards, never forwards — that’s what makes the guess honest.

04

Guess what comes next

It gives a score to all 25 letters it knows, then turns those scores into percentages that add up to 100. This is the guess. Here are its top eight.

05

Pick one

It doesn’t always take the top choice. It rolls a weighted dice — a 60% letter gets picked about 60% of the time. That’s why the same starting words give you a different sentence every time you press the button.

Watch it learn

A brand new model knows nothing at all, so its first guesses are pure noise. Every round it guesses, checks how wrong it was, and nudges all 10,937 of its numbers a tiny bit in the direction of being less wrong. Do that a thousand times and gibberish turns into sentences.

Everything it has ever read — go ahead and search it

These 58 sentences are everything this model has ever read. Not a sample — all of it. Every one follows the same shape: the (word) (animal) (did something) the (thing).

There are 5,120 sentences that fit that shape, and it only ever saw 58of them — about one in ninety. So most of what it writes is brand new. Paste a sentence it just wrote into the box and see whether it’s in here.
